The Cook is responsible for managing and operating the kitchen in the absence of the Dietary Supervisor, ensuring that high-quality meals are prepared and served in accordance with established menus, portion control guidelines, and dietary requirements. This role plays a key part in maintaining a clean, safe, and sanitary kitchen while working collaboratively with staff to meet the nutritional needs of residents.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Maintain the kitchen and cooking area in a safe, orderly, and sanitary manner.
  • Prepare and cook a variety of foods in large quantities while ensuring meals are tasteful and appealing.
  • Follow prepared menus and portion control guidelines.
  • Accurately prepare special diets as needed.
  • Record food temperatures for each meal.
  • Prepare pureed foods as required.
  • Work cooperatively and harmoniously with personnel across all departments.
  • Ensure quaternary solution levels are maintained in sanitizer buckets.
  • Assist in serving meals efficiently and courteously.
  • Clean the cooking area, serving carts, and ensure all cleaning schedules are followed.
  • Report resident care concerns and potential issues to the Administrator and/or Director of Nursing.
  • Participate in the orientation and ongoing training of dietary staff.
  • Ensure the presentation of food is visually appealing for residents.
  • Exhibit strong teamwork and willingness to work under supervision.
  • Supervise dietary staff in the absence of the Dietary Supervisor.

Qualifications:

  • High school diploma or equivalent.
  • Minimum of one year of experience as a cook in a hospital or long-term care facility
  • Must obtain a Food Handlers Card
  • Experience as a Line Cook, Prep Cook, or Dietary Team Member preferred
  • Strong knowledge of nutrition and dietary restrictions
  • Ability to adapt meals for special dietary needs
  • Understanding of food safety protocols and sanitation practices
  • Effective communication and teamwork skills
  • Dependability to work scheduled shifts
